Web15. jan 2016 · To implement reflections based on cubemaps we just need to evaluate the reflected vector R and use it to fetch the texel from the cubemap CubeMap using the available texture lookup function texCUBE: float4 col = texCUBE (CubeMap, R); Expression 1. Figure 3: Reflections based on infinite cubemaps. WebThe direction of a reflected vector can be calculated by the direction of the incident vector and the surface normal vector. In a given incident direction d i from the source of light to the surface of the material and let the surface normal direction d n, the specularly reflected direction d s is given by the equation:
